🧰 Lodash, a powerful utility library for JavaScript, offers a treasure trove of functions to elevate your coding game. But when it comes to optimizing your JavaScript code, choosing between Lodash and native JavaScript functions is like selecting the right tool for the job. Let's dive into some key factors to help you make an informed choice:
1. Code Efficiency: 🚀
Lodash shines with meticulously crafted and thoroughly tested functions. It's your go-to for tackling intricate data manipulations or ensuring compatibility with older browsers. Lodash's efficiency can simplify complex tasks and give your code a performance boost.
Lodash's _.map() transforms arrays; native JS's Array.map() does the same.
// Lodash
const mappedArray = _.map(dataArray, item => item.value * 2);
// Native JavaScript
const mappedArray = dataArray.map(item => item.value * 2);
2. Bundle Size: 📦
However, be mindful of the bundle size! Including the entire Lodash library might bloat your project. Yet, modern bundlers often allow "tree-shaking," letting you import only the parts you need and keeping your bundle trim.
3. Modern JavaScript: ✨
With JavaScript's evolution and the rise of ES6+ features, some Lodash functionalities can be replaced with native methods. Leveraging these features can lead to more concise code and a leaner codebase.
With native methods like Array.find() and Array.filter(), achieving tasks that previously required Lodash can be sleeker than ever:
// Lodash
const foundItem = _.find(dataArray, { id: 42 });
// Native JavaScript
const foundItem = dataArray.find(item => item.id === 42);
4. Maintenance and Community: 🛠️
Lodash has a thriving community that keeps it polished. Regular updates, bug fixes, and enhancements are par for the course. Just remember, relying on external dependencies also comes with a touch of maintenance overhead.
5. Familiarity and Learning Curve: 📚
If your team is Lodash-savvy, that familiarity can yield efficiency gains. But when starting anew, take a moment to assess whether Lodash is truly indispensable. Don't hesitate to peek into other options, especially if native JavaScript aligns with your project's vibe.
6. Exploring Alternatives: 🌐
Hold on! Lodash isn't the only player. Alternatives like Underscore.js and Ramda.js offer similar utilities. Depending on your coding groove and project needs, these might just tick all your boxes.

Why Most People Like Lodash?
While native JavaScript methods are powerful, these reasons contribute to why Lodash remains a popular choice among developers.
🚀 Convenience: Lodash offers a curated set of functions that simplify complex tasks, making coding faster and more efficient.
🔗 Cross-Browser Compatibility: Lodash ensures consistent behavior across different browsers, saving developers from compatibility headaches.
🧪 Well-Tested: Lodash functions are rigorously tested, reducing the likelihood of bugs and errors in your code.
💼 Comprehensive: With Lodash, you get a wide range of utilities for various tasks, reducing the need to write custom code.
🔄 Functional Paradigm: Lodash encourages a functional programming approach, which can lead to more readable and maintainable code.

Curious About the Drawbacks of Lodash?
📌 Bundle Size: Including the entire Lodash library can lead to a larger bundle size, impacting performance.
⚙️ Dependency Management: Adding external dependencies, like Lodash, requires ongoing maintenance and version management.
⏳ Native Advancements: As JavaScript evolves, some functionalities Lodash provides are now natively available.
🔍 Selective Usage: Using Lodash judiciously is key to avoiding unnecessary overhead.
In sum, Lodash excels in scenarios demanding intricate data handling and compatibility with older environments. However, its advantages must be evaluated against potential drawbacks like increased bundle size and the emergence of native JavaScript features.
The ultimate decision hinges on your project's unique needs and the balance of trade-offs. Whether you embrace Lodash or opt for native methods, prioritize code readability, efficiency, and maintainability.
